Section 3C gives protection on current status of leave.
Conditions of immigration leave where
3C applies
This section tells you about the conditions that apply to section 3C leave.
A person who has section 3C leave remains subject to the conditions attached to
their extant leave unless the conditions of their leave are varied by the Secretary of
State. For example, a person subject to a condition allowing employment may
continue to work as before. Any restrictions on the type of employment allowed or
the number of hours they can work will still apply.
Page 19 in the following link:
